.d10{width:100%;height:10px}.d15{width:100%;height:15px}.d20{width:100%;height:20px}.d25{width:100%;height:25px}.d30{width:100%;height:30px}.d35{width:100%;height:35px}.d40{width:100%;height:40px}.d45{width:100%;height:40px}.d50{width:100%;height:50px}.d55{width:100%;height:55px}.d60{width:100%;height:60px}.d65{width:100%;height:65px}.d70{width:100%;height:70px}.d75{width:100%;height:75px}.d80{width:100%;height:80px}.d85{width:100%;height:85px}.d90{width:100%;height:90px}.d100{width:100%;height:100px}*,*:before,*:after{-webkit-box-sizing:border-box;-moz-box-sizing:border-box;box-sizing:border-box}:focus{outline:0 !important}iframe{border:none}::selection{background:#141414;color:#fff}::-moz-selection{background:#141414;color:#fff}.wor.eq{display:flex;flex-wrap:wrap}@media screen and (min-width:1500px){.container{padding-left:0;padding-right:0;max-width:1400px;margin:auto;position:relative;display:block}}@media (min-width:0px) and (max-width:769px){.nav{padding:15px 2.5vw}.nomobi{display:none}.hpStacked{height:auto}}img.stackedimg.singleStacked{height:100%;max-height:100%}.blackBG{background:#000}.beigeBG{background:var(--beige);color:#000}.hpStacked{grid-row-gap:0px;height:620px}.btn_circlearrow-2{transition:.4s ease;left:0}.hpStacked:hover .btn_circlearrow-2{transition:.4s;left:25px;position:relative}.circ{object-fit:cover;justify-content:center;align-items:center;width:82px;height:82px;text-decoration:none;display:flex;border-radius:100px;padding:20px;transition:.3s;transform:rotate(90deg)}.circ.black{background:#000;transition:.4s ease}.circ.black svg path{fill:#fff !important}.accordion.is .circ{transform:rotate(-90deg)}.accordiontext{padding-top:0;font-size:1.2rem;line-height:1.7rem}.accordion:hover{border-color:#b62c2c !important}.accordion:hover .circ.black{background:#b62c2c}.accordion.is .accordiontext{max-height:900px;padding-top:30px}.accordiontext h4{font-size:1.6rem;letter-spacing:-1px;margin-top:1.6rem}.customhomes_btmboxes .redbtn.chpage{margin-top:30px}.stackedcontent-blackbg.customhomes_btmboxes{padding-right:6rem}@media (min-width:783px){.forminator-ui.forminator-custom-form:not(.forminator-size--small)[data-grid=open] .forminator-row:not(:last-child){margin-bottom:15px !important}}.forminator-description{display:none !important}.forminator-ui#forminator-module-69.forminator-design--default .forminator-select2+.forminator-select .selection .select2-selection--single[role=combobox],.select2-selection--single[role=combobox]:hover{border-color:transparent !important;background-color:transparent !important}.forminator-select-dropdown-container--open .forminator-custom-form-69.forminator-dropdown--default{border:1px solid #ddd !important;background-color:#fff !important;overflow:hidden}.forminator-select-dropdown-container--open .forminator-custom-form-69.forminator-dropdown--default .select2-results .select2-results__options .select2-results__option.select2-results__option--selected{background-color:transparent !important;color:#000 !important}.stackedcontent-blackbg.smallblack h2.h5{margin-bottom:15px}.redbtn.btnbig.absobtn a{color:#000}.fh-hidefield{transition:.4s;max-height:200px;overflow:visible}.foxhollowformtop .fh-hidefield{transition:.4s;max-height:0px;overflow:hidden}.foxhollowformtop.is .fh-hidefield{max-height:300px}.footerlinks_big a{color:#000}.hpStacked.blackBG .circ{background:#fff}.hpStacked .circ{transform:rotate(0deg)}.hpStacked.blackBG .circ svg path{fill:#000 !important;!i;!}span.pill.redPill{background:var(--red);font-size:40px;font-weight:600;color:var(--beige);padding:14px 35px;border-radius:100px;letter-spacing:-2px;line-height:1}.swiper-container.homeProjectsSlides{height:800px}.swiper-slide img{height:700px;width:auto;object-fit:contain;border-radius:15px}.swiper-button-white{background:#000;height:55px;width:55px;border-radius:100%;padding:16px}.listingPageSlider{padding-top:15vh}.listingPageSlider .swiper-slide img{height:600px}.listingstatus a{color:#fff}.listingcontent h1{font-size:1.4rem;line-height:1.3}.floorPlans .swiper-slide img{height:600px;border-radius:10px;border:1.5px solid}.hamburger{display:none}.hamburger .line{width:34px;height:3px;background-color:#000;display:block;margin:5px auto;-webkit-transition:all .3s ease-in-out;-o-transition:all .3s ease-in-out;transition:all .3s ease-in-out}.hamburger:hover{cursor:pointer}img.mapImg{border-radius:10px}.bordersection.removeBorder{border-top-width:2px}.bordersectionstacked-blackbg.pp:hover{outline:2px solid var(--red)}.newHomeesHP img{margin-top:30px;border-radius:10px}.newHomeesHP{position:relative}.pd{height:105px}.redbtn2{letter-spacing:-1px;font-size:39px;line-height:42px;height:auto;padding:15px 30px;color:#fff;background:var(--red);display:block}.newHomesHP{position:absolute;bottom:2.5vh;background:#fff;width:25vw;text-align:left;padding:2rem;border-radius:8px;left:2.5vh}.newHomesHP .whitebtn.hphero{margin-top:15px}#hamburger-1.is-active .line:nth-child(2){opacity:0}#hamburger-1.is-active .line:nth-child(1){-webkit-transform:translateY(13px) rotate(45deg);-ms-transform:translateY(3px) rotate(45deg);-o-transform:translateY(3px) rotate(45deg);transform:translateY(3px) rotate(45deg)}#hamburger-1.is-active .line:nth-child(3){-webkit-transform:translateY(-13px) rotate(-45deg);-ms-transform:translateY(-13px) rotate(-45deg);-o-transform:translateY(-13px) rotate(-45deg);transform:translateY(-13px) rotate(-45deg)}@media (min-width:0px) and (max-width:769px){.hamburger{display:block}.nav{padding:9px 5.5vw 9px 8vw;position:fixed;top:0;left:0;border-radius:100px;background:#fff;width:95vw;left:2.5vw;top:2.5vw}.nomobi{display:none}.hpStacked{height:auto;margin-top:15px;grid-row-gap:10px;padding:30px}.circ{object-fit:cover;justify-content:center;align-items:center;width:41px;height:42px;text-decoration:none;display:flex;border-radius:100px;padding:7px;transition:.3s}.navlink{display:block;width:100%;padding:15px 10px;font-size:1.3rem}.newHomeesHP img{margin-top:0;height:300px;object-fit:cover}.newHomesHP .whitebtn.hphero{margin-top:15px;margin-bottom:0}.menulogo{object-fit:cover;width:84px;height:auto}.nav{transition:.4s}.nav.is{border-bottom-left-radius:10px;border-bottom-right-radius:10px;border-radius:10px}.menu{transition:.4s}.menu.is{top:80%;opacity:1;pointer-events:all;transition-delay:.3s}h4{letter-spacing:-2px;margin-top:0;margin-bottom:10px;font-size:35px;font-weight:700;line-height:34px}.customhomesslider .fullslider{height:auto}.stackedcontent-blackbg.borderoutline h2.h4small{margin-bottom:15px}.cm6.cs7,.cm6.cs5{width:100%}.forminator-ui#forminator-module-72.forminator-design--default .forminator-button-submit,.forminator-ui#forminator-module-69.forminator-design--default .forminator-button-submit{font-size:1.4rem !important;height:55px !important;margin-top:15px !important;letter-spacing:-1px!important}.forminator-ui.forminator-custom-form[data-grid=open] .forminator-row:not(:last-child){margin-bottom:0 !important}.forminator-ui.forminator-custom-form[data-design=default] .forminator-label{cursor:default;display:block;line-height:1.5em !important}.row.eq.row15.grid3s{grid-column-gap:15px;grid-row-gap:16px;grid-template-rows:auto auto;grid-template-columns:1fr 1fr 1fr;grid-auto-columns:1fr;display:block}.cm7.aboutcm7,.cm5.aboutcm5{width:100%}.cm5.aboutcm5 img{margin-top:15px;border-radius:8px}.hpStacked.blackBG .circ{background:#fff}.hpStacked .circ{transform:rotate(0deg)}.hpStacked.blackBG .circ svg path{fill:#000 !important;!i;!}span.pill.redPill{background:var(--red);font-size:40px;font-weight:600;color:var(--beige);padding:14px 35px;border-radius:100px;letter-spacing:-2px;line-height:1}.swiper-container.homeProjectsSlides{height:800px}.swiper-slide img{height:350px;width:100%;object-fit:cover;border-radius:15px}.swiper-button-white{background:#000;height:35px;width:35px;border-radius:100%;padding:16px}.listingPageSlider{padding-top:15vh}.listingPageSlider .swiper-slide img{height:600px}.listingcontent h1{font-size:1.4rem;line-height:1.3}.floorPlans .swiper-slide img{height:auto;border-radius:10px;border:1.5px solid;width:100%}.swiper-slide{height:auto;width:100%}.swiper-wrapper{height:auto}.h4{font-size:1.5rem;line-height:1.2;letter-spacing:-.5px}.swiper-button-next:after,.swiper-button-prev:after{font-family:swiper-icons;font-size:20px;line-height:1}.nophone{display:none}.mob30{height:30px}.swiper{width:95vw;margin:auto}.newHomesHP{position:relative;width:100%;left:0;bottom:0;margin-top:15px}}.redbtn.mt15{margin-top:15px}.footerctabottom .circ.black{background:beige;transform:rotate(0deg)}.footerctabottom .circ.black svg path{fill:#000 !important}